Novato

arrase arrase en gulcas.org
Lun Ene 29 19:25:02 CET 2007


>
>
> import os
>
> usuario=str(raw_input('Entre el nombre del usuario :  '))
> os.system('/usr/sbin/adduser ' + usuario)
>
> Vaya que para mi sirve pues son mis primeros pasos. Yo se que esta feo
> y que se puede mejorar muchísimo pero vale que.
>

Supongo que se ejecutara como root, que pasaria si alguien metiera como
nombre de usuario algo del tipo:

pepito;rm -rf /

Quizas deberia usar una expresion regular para que no puedan pasar cosas
de ese tipo.
------------ próxima parte ------------
_______________________________________________
Python-es mailing list
Python-es en aditel.org
http://listas.aditel.org/listinfo/python-es


Más información sobre la lista de distribución Python-es